Tornado Watch Issued For Parts Of Metro Denver

The National Weather Service has issued a tornado watch for Denver, Adams, Arapahoe and Douglas counties.

The National Weather Service has issued a weather alert for some Colorado counties, including Denver, Adams, Arapahoe and Douglas counties. A tornado watch will be in effect until 8 p.m. Saturday.

Winds of up to 60 mph could hit the Front Range and Eastern Plains, weather officials said.

"Have a way to receive warnings and be prepared to take shelter," the National Weather Service said in a tweet.

The following counties were listed in the tornado watch: Adams, Cheyenne, Douglas, Huerfano, Las Animas, Morgan, Pueblo, Weld, Arapahoe, Crowley, Elbert, Kiowa, Lincoln, Otero, Sedgewick, Yuma, Bent, Denver, El Paso, Kit Carson, Logan, Phillips and Washington.
